With the aim of bridging the gap between academic English and the language used in real-world business scenarios, the Department of English hosted a workshop on “Usage of Business English” on April 22, 2025 at 1:30 P.M. in the Seminar Hall.
The session began with an inaugural address by Mrs. Anusuya Bhagvath highlighting the importance of Business English in the global job market. Mrs. Geetanjali Prabhu, Assistant Professor, Department of English, St. Agnes College (Autonomous), Mangalore was the Resource Person. During her session, she focused on: the essentials of Business English vocabulary and tone, common structures and formats used in business communication, email etiquette and report writing practices. Further, she also discussed the workplace scenarios like meetings, presentations and telephonic conversations.
Mrs. Rithika S., Head, Department of English, and the other faculty members of the Department – Mrs. M. Keerthana Bhat, Ms. Maneesha and Mrs. Rakshitha Uchil – coordinated in the organization of the program. A total of 103 students benefitted from this workshop.
In conclusion, the workshop proved to be a valuable learning experience, equipping participants with tools to communicate more professionally and effectively in business environments.
